 <title>William J. Clancy</title>
 <link>http://www3.familyoldphotos.com/photo/pennsylvania/22196/william-j-clancy</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;William J. Clancy, Garland, left Warren with second contingent of drafted men. Killed in action September 29, 1918.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Photo and information from Warren County Boys Over There, published by the Warren Historical Company, 1918.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Randall S. Houghton</title>
 <link>http://www3.familyoldphotos.com/photo/pennsylvania/22182/randall-s-houghton</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;Randall S. Houghton, Garland, Second Lieutenant, Co. A, 112th Regt., Corporal at Camp Hancock and Sergeant when regiment went overseas. Made Second Lieutenant in August.1918. He was killed in action September 29, 1918, in the battle of Argonne Forest, France.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Photo and information from Warren County Boys Over There, published by the Warren Historical Company, 1918.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Margaret Edith Downing Barnes</title>
 <link>http://www3.familyoldphotos.com/photo/pennsylvania/13924/margaret-edith-downing-barnes</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;Margaret Edith Downing was the daughter of Saul A. Downing and Laura Ella Williams, born 9 Apr 1897 in Foxburg, Clarion County, Pa. She died on 30 Jan.1983 in Garland, Warren County, Pa., and was buried 2 Feb 1983 in the Garland Presbyterian Cemetery, Garland, Warren Co., Pa.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;On 6 Sept 1916, she married Glenn Harrison Barnes, Sr., in Tionesta, Forest Co., Pa. He was the son of Leonard Harrison Barnes and Mary E. Hindman. Glenn Harrison Barnes, Sr., was born on 25 Apr 1894 on Whig Hill, Forest Co., Pa., and died 19 Oct 1959 and is buried in the Garland Presbyterian Cemetery, Garland, Warren Co., Pa.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Reuben Taft</title>
 <link>http://www3.familyoldphotos.com/photo/pennsylvania/12047/reubentaft</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;Reuben Edward Taft born 3 Apr 1844, Kinsman, Trumbull, OH, son of Benjamin E. Taft and Deborah Vial.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;He married Cora S. Clark on 10 Aug 1873, in Clarksville, Mercer, PA. She was born 8 Nov 1852, Neshannock Falls, Lawrence, PA, the daughter of Jacob Clark, and d. 30 Oct 1932, Titusville, Crawford, PA. She and Reuben are both buried in Woodlawn Cemetery.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Reuben served in Company K, 41st Ohio Volunteers. He enlisted Sept 1861, and was discharged 24 Jun 1862 from wounds received. Pension file indicates Reuben lived in the following locations: Kinsman, OH 1862-3, Ashtabula, OH 1863-4, Conneaut, OH 1864-5, Centerville, PA 1865-6, Garland, PA 1866-7, Traveled to Southwest for health 1867-9, Titusville, PA 1869-present. Reuben&#039;s spent most of his life farming.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;He died 23 Feb 1919, Titusville, Crawford, PA, and was buried 26 Feb 1919, Woodlawn Cemetery. His death certificate lists his occupation as Retired Police Magistrate.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Photo taken in Titusville, Crawford Co., PA about 1872. &l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;Submitted by David W. Taft, great great great great nephew&lt;/p&gt;
